Hala Fruit Parfait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 1 cup diced hala fruit
- 1 cup diced pineapple
- 1 cup diced mango
- 1 cup diced papaya
- 1 cup Greek yogurt
- 1/4 cup honey
- 1/2 cup granola

Special equipment needed:
- Parfait glasses or clear cups

Step-by-step instructions:
1. In a mixing bowl, combine the Greek yogurt and honey. Mix well and set aside.
2. In another mixing bowl, combine the diced hala fruit, pineapple, mango, and papaya. Mix well.
3. Layer the fruit mixture and yogurt mixture in the parfait glasses or clear cups. Start with a layer of fruit, followed by a layer of yogurt, and then a layer of granola. Repeat until the glasses are full.
4. Top each parfait with a final layer of granola.
5. Serve immediately or chill in the refrigerator until ready to serve.
